Finding a Trusted Windows & Doors Contractor in Oakville
Oakville's housing stock ranges from postwar bungalows in Bronte and Old Oakville to large custom homes in Joshua Creek and Glen Abbey, plus newer builds in North Oakville near Dundas Street. Many older homes, especially those near the lake in Old Oakville and Kerr Village, still carry original single-pane or early double-glazed windows that lose significant heat through Ontario winters, making window and door replacement a common priority for homeowners here.
Given Oakville's proximity to the lake, wind-driven rain and freeze-thaw cycles put real stress on window seals and door thresholds, so proper installation and flashing matter as much as product quality. Heritage-designated properties in Old Oakville may also face additional design guidelines from the Town when replacing exterior windows or doors, so it's worth checking with Oakville's building department before ordering custom units.

Across the GTA, single window replacement typically runs $600–$1500 per window depending on size, glazing, and frame material, entry door installation ranges $1200–$3500 including hardware and frame work, and patio or sliding door installation runs $1500–$4000. In Oakville, larger custom homes in areas like Joshua Creek or Glen Abbey often call for higher-end fibreglass or wood-clad units and oversized patio doors, which tend to land toward the upper end of these ranges, while standard vinyl replacements in older bungalows near Bronte or Kerr Village typically fall in the lower-to-mid range.

Do I need a permit to replace windows or doors in Oakville?
Standard like-for-like window and door replacements generally don't require a building permit in Oakville, but if you're changing the size of an opening, altering a load-bearing wall, or working on a heritage-designated property in areas like Old Oakville, you should contact the Town's building department first to confirm requirements.
Are there special rules for replacing windows on heritage homes in Old Oakville?
Yes. Properties within Old Oakville's heritage conservation districts may need to match original window style, materials, or proportions, so it's worth consulting the Town's heritage planning staff before ordering custom units.
What window and door style works best for Oakville's lakeside weather?
Given wind-driven rain and freeze-thaw cycles near the lake, well-sealed double or triple-glazed vinyl or fibreglass units with properly installed flashing tend to perform better long-term than lower-end single-glazed replacements.
